Some Info

Quarterback Adam Wallace, The Daily Record Player of the Year, has taken it to another level after already becoming one of the most efficient passers in area history. In the playoffs, Wallace has averaged 20 yards per completion (18 during the regular season) and has passed for 10 touchdowns with just one interception (compared to 26 scores and seven picks in the first 10).

I know that Wallace has not made any college decisions at this point and that he was at a recruiting event last night. As far as I can gather, neither Akron nor K.E.N.T. has shown serious interest.

Maybe that will change with the new Zip head coach.

You may recall Vic Whiting, the Stark County coach who ripped Ianello for not recruiting the area very well. Well Norwayne head coach Joe Harbour was previously an assistant for Whiting at Northwest (as were Norwayne assistants Jude LaChance and Vinnie Sette). So it’s likely Ianello would have had a difficult time landing this kid even if he had been interested. Maybe Ianello's firing will make it more likely that Adam becomes a Zip? :thumb:
